  1. 1. The Challenge of Political Risk : Exploring the political risk management of Swedsih multinational corporations

    Abstract : In an overarching aim to bridge the gap between political science and international business studies, this study explores how, against the backgrond of globalization, multinational coprorations understand and deal with the influence of many differet and sometimes very dynamic political environments, by focusing on the political risk management of a number of Swedish multinational corporations invoved in foreign investing. Based on interviewswith coproate executives in these corporations, this qualitative study found that Swedish invetsors use a "pragmatic" approach toeards political risk and the political envrionments in which they operate.   2. 2. A Scramble for Rents : Foreign Aid and Armed Conflict

    Abstract : Previous research has not specified the circumstances under which foreign aid may increase the probability of armed conflict.   3. 3. Migration, Stress and Mental Ill Health : Post-migration Factors and Experiences in the Swedish Context

    Abstract : This predominantly empirical dissertation deals with how socio-economic living conditions and immigrant-specific factors can be linked to immigrants’ mental ill health. It is also explored how cultural representations can affect stress and whether mental ill health is expressed differently among immigrants from Iraq and Iran than among individuals of Nordic origin.
